Call-Home™

Q. What is Call-Home?

A. Call-Home is an easy-to-use security product that supports confidential sharing of documents without disrupting business processes. Call-Home transparently tags confidential documents and then reports back whenever a file is opened. Call-Home does not alter the content of files, nor are users aware of the Call-Home tag when they access or read the file. Call-Home provides for documents, spreadsheets, presentations, and PDFs, what Google Analytics provides for Web sites.

 

Q. How does Call-Home work?

A. Call-Home leverages native file elements within documents to tag files in sub-second time. The process is transparent to the end-user; no additional software is required. Once files are tagged, the Call-Home Listener in the cloud can detect and report on file opens within the enterprise network or anywhere on the Internet. The Call-Home workflow is as follows:

  1. A document is submitted to the Enterprise Tagging Server for local processing.
  2. The Enterprise Tagging Server sends the filename, retrieves a unique ID (tag), embeds the tag in the file, records the tag’s details in the database (which is either local or in the cloud), resaves the tagged file locally.
  3. The Call-Home API records details in Call-Home Activity Database.
  4. The tagged document is opened somewhere on Internet.
  5. An “open” event is registered by the Call-Home Listener.
  6. The event is pushed to the Call-Home Activity Database. When a user checks for file usage information, the Web site pulls this information from the Call-Home Activity Database.
  7. Enterprise users can view Call-Home reports and/or pull raw file activity data from Call-Home API to a local reporting repository.

Q. Does Call-Home facilitate compliance with commercial and government regulations?

A. Call-Home strengthens the degree of control over the security environment to better support compliance efforts with numerous types of regulations. For example, the Payment Card Industry Data Security Standard (PCI DSS) requires an Incident Response Plan which, among other things, incorporates alerts from file-integrity monitoring systems (section 12.9.5) which Call-Home provides by detecting data loss of supported file types. Sarbanes-Oxley, the Health Insurance Portability and Accountability Act (HIPAA), Gramm-Leach-Bailey and California SB 1386 also specify the need for investigations in response to security breaches. Call-Home File Open Activity Reports can provide powerful forensics in the event that an investigation is warranted.

Call-Home tagging and tracking does not expose any personally identifiable information contained with the file (such as Social Security number, birthdate, address, etc.).  InDorse customers may create applications or workflows that choose to associate additional information with a document that has been Call-Home tagged, but that is completely in the control of the customer.

 

InDorse Watermark      

Q. What is InDorse Watermark?

A. InDorse Watermark embeds robust, invisible watermarks into documents and images for the purpose of proving ownership. The watermark is capable of surviving change-of-file format and screen captures, and it can be detected and on public Web sites and blogs by InDorse Web Crawler. Optionally, a visible watermark may be added to educate users about the copyrighted content to deter unauthorized use.

Q. How does InDorse Watermark work?

A. InDorse Watermark embeds a unique invisible ID into the pixels of documents and images. The input file is converted to a non-editable output file. The watermarking process can be implemented via plug-in applications for SharePoint and Exchange. Integration is also supported for data loss prevention (DLP) system as well as document management solutions.  Watermarked files are then shared with third parties. If a confidential file is posted to a public Web site, the InDorse Web Crawler can be deployed to crawl the content of suspected Web sites (by URL list and/or keyword search). If a match is found, the watermark is read to prove ownership.

Q. Can the recipient remove the InDorse Watermark?

A. InDorse invisible watermarks are strongly encoded into the processed output files; they are also able to survive change-of-file format and screen capture. In order to destroy the invisible watermark, one must degrade the content to the point that it no longer resembles the original file.

 

Q. Does the watermarking process change the file size?

A. In most scenarios, the watermarking process will slightly change the file size, within a few kilobytes. InDorse Watermark can optionally rasterize all text to invisibly watermarked imagery when watermarking documents. This process further secures the document’s contents because the rasterized text cannot be separated from the invisible watermark.  However, this process will also greatly increase the file size.
